Introduction

Dahlia is a beautiful flowering plant that is native to Mexico. It produces large, colorful flowers that come in different shapes and sizes. Growing dahlia bulbs is a great way to add color and beauty to your garden. However, knowing when to plant dahlia bulbs is crucial to their growth and development.

Planting Season

The best time to plant dahlia bulbs is in the spring, when the soil has warmed up and all danger of frost has passed. In most parts of the United States, this is typically around mid to late May. Planting too early can cause the bulbs to rot, while planting too late can result in a shorter growing season.

Preparing the Soil

Before planting dahlia bulbs, it is important to prepare the soil. Dahlia bulbs prefer well-drained soil that is rich in organic matter. If your soil is heavy or clay-like, you may need to amend it by adding compost or other organic material. Work the soil to a depth of at least 12 inches to ensure that it is loose and friable.

Planting Instructions

To plant dahlia bulbs, dig a hole that is about 6-8 inches deep and wide enough to accommodate the bulb. Place the bulb in the hole with the pointed end facing up. Cover the bulb with soil and gently press down to remove any air pockets. Water the soil thoroughly.

Caring for Dahlia Bulbs

Once your dahlia bulbs are planted, it is important to care for them properly. Water your bulbs regularly, making sure that the soil stays moist but not waterlogged. Fertilize your bulbs once a month with a balanced fertilizer to provide them with the nutrients they need to grow strong and healthy. Keep an eye out for pests and diseases, and take action immediately if you notice any problems.
